Muramasa Live Stream
Posted by GoNintendo Sep 02 2009 23:57 GMT in Nintendo Stuff
- Like?
Ignition USA has a pretty neat Live Stream of Muramasa: The Demon Blade up now.



Sign-in to post a reply.

Chat